## Building Access — Spares Room (Hullbrook Annex)

Contractors: the spare hardware room is down the east corridor on the ground floor, third door on the left. Sign in at the front desk first and grab a visitor lanyard. Anything you take out, jot it in the blue logbook — yes, even the little stuff. The door self-locks, so don't wedge it. To get in, punch in the code below.

staff pass of hagug-taguf = bdg-HJ-9

Ticket #2093 — Clinic appointment reminder job stalled

The nightly reminder job for the Maplecrest clinic scheduler failed to enqueue SMS batches twice this week. Root cause appears to be a timezone offset error introduced in the last deploy. A patch is staged and tested against the sandbox queue. Before deploying the fix, on-call must obtain sign-off from the engineer named below.

signatory, yahog-badug: Quenix Ulaael

**Q: Why do recurring events duplicate after a Fernvale Calendar sync?**

Duplicates occur when a plugin writes events without the sync token Fernvale issues per series. Always echo the token on updates; omitting it makes the sync engine treat the write as a new series. Validate against the sandbox tenant first. For token-handling questions, contact the integrations desk.

escalation mailbox, kaweg-kahif: druwyn.sordor@nelvroworks.corp

[ ] Key ceremony — Fareloom rules engine. Confirm both signers present (Marta, Quill). Verify the shipping-fee ruleset hash matches the build from release candidate 14. Seal the signing key in the hardware token, label it, log serials in the ceremony ledger. No network during signing. Dry-run the fee calculator against the Bramford test suite before and after. If the token must be reinitialized mid-ceremony, authenticate with the recovery passphrase below.

strongbox words: raldor-eliir-lamael